Benefit of feeding dietary calcium and nonphytate phosphorus levels above National Research Council recommendations to tom turkeys in the growing-finishing phases
Poultry Science, Vol.83(4), pp.689-695
2004
Abstract
This experiment evaluated the effects of feeding various dietary Ca and nonphytate P (nPP) levels to Large White male turkeys from 3 to 17 wk of age. After consuming a common prestarter diet, poults were fed approximate NRC (1994) levels of dietary Ca and nPP from 3 to 9 wk of age or levels approximately 25% higher. From 9 to 17 wk of age, each starter group was fed approximately 75 (low P), 100 (medium P), or 145% (high P) of the NRC (1994) requirements for Ca and nPP. Diets were fed as crumbles to 6 wk of age and as pellets from 6 to 17 wk of age. There were no effects on BW or feed efficiency to 9 wk of age. Litter P was increased by 21% when high Ca and nPP were fed from 3 to 9 wk. High dietary Ca and nPP fed during the growing-finishing period generally improved bone strength and ash. Tibia strength and ash were higher in the medium P group compared with in the low P group. Wing bone strength was greater in the high P group than in both the birds fed low or medium P. Litter P was increased by 23% when High P was fed in the growing-finishing period compared to the birds fed the Medium P diet during the same period. The results show there is a benefit to bone strength and mineralization when Ca and nPP are fed at levels higher than NRC (1994) recommendations.
